Earl Tatum


HutchwasClutch

First time I saw him.  He absolutely dominated Gtown tonight.  He had like 5 blocks, several of them difficult where he had to close in a hurry on a guy going up.  Passes well, unselfish, shot the lights out, aggressive, rebounds it, understands the game.  He has it all. 

He is going to get a ton of attention from now until whenever he signs, hopefully with us.

And his brother, Joey I think, freshman, he's a guy to watch also.  Didn't play like a frosh at all tonight.  Had a really good third quarter when Stevens Point effectively put Gtown away.
